You have undoubtedly had a collection of favorite movies at some point in your life. Depending on when you started your collection, those movies may have been on VHS tapes, DVDs, or Blu-ray discs. Of course, today, you can have digital collections be stored on a computer or in the cloud through a digital service.
We all know VHS tapes are long obsolete, and DVDs are stuck with video resolution from the 20th century. Blu-ray discs are still viable, and the best quality format is UltraHD (4K) Blu-ray. With the convenience of streaming from Netflix, Amazon Video, and a host of other services, people are accustomed to the satisfaction of searching for content and watching immediately.
Physical media like UltraHD Blu-ray has always had the advantage of the best playback quality. The 4K video and uncompressed audio are unencumbered by the compression necessary to stuff the many bits required for a high-quality video into the network pipe that flows into your home. Even an HD Blu-ray rivals or often exceeds the quality of a 4K stream over the internet, both in audio and video performance.
